I don't want to wade into the swamp of limits on charitable contributions based on AGI, especially when there are carryovers, but this is from Pub 526:

Noncash contributions to 50% limit organizations. 

If you make noncash contributions to organizations described earlier under First category of qualified organizations (50% limit organizations), your deduction for the noncash contributions is limited to 50% of your AGI minus your cash contributions subject to the 60% limit.
